What you will study
Working with a small confidential group, in the My Home Life England Bitesize course offered by City, University of London , 4 sessions is focused around an evidence framework for supporting quality in care settings and the 5th session focuses on how technology can support positive practice. You will bring your own experience and ideas to the session, working with people who do the same job as you. A chance to build a new networks in a confidential setting.
Led by the same facilitator you will explore ideas, hints and practical tips to try out, the content also connects back to local and national regulation and supporting change.
Programme Structure
The program focuses on:
- Focusing on relationships
- Being appreciative
- Technology as your friend
- Developing best practice together
- Caring conversations
